Is flamenco from Barcelona?
In fact, flamenco isn’t even native to Barcelona. It developed way at the other end of the country in sunny Andalusia! However, as many Andalusian-born Spaniards moved to Barcelona for work over the past few decades, they brought their storied tradition of flamenco along with them.
Is flamenco better in Madrid or Barcelona?
Madrid is closer to Andalusia but Barcelona has a big population from Andalusian descent, with some top flamenco performers born there… i.e. “El Tablao de Carmen” (arguably the best flamenco venue in Barcelona) is named after the late Carmen Amaya.

What is a flamenco club?
” Tablaos are clubs dedicated to Flamenco dance and song. Tablaos tend to be decorated in a typically Spanish way, with embroidered silk shawls, photographs of famous people, bullfighting clothes and capes. They usually have a warm atmosphere that will let you savour these special surroundings.

Is Seville the home of flamenco?
And the legendary barrio of Triana in Seville, the cradle of flamenco, has been home to, and inspiration for, many famous artistes, such as Antonio Mairena, Raimundo Amador, Farruco and Manuela Carrasco.
Is flamenco a Catalan?
Though flamenco is often seen as the epitome of Spanish music, there’s no tradition of this ancient art form to be found in Catalonia. While there are plenty of flamenco tablaos in Barcelona and other major cities, these mostly appeared to answer the tourist demand for ‘Spanish’ entertainment.
Where is the flamenco most popular?
Andalusia
As the region this tradition originated from, Andalusia is considered the true home of flamenco. So, it’s natural the Andalusian capital, Seville, would be the first place many people associate with the dance.
